A PIECE of life-saving equipment has been installed at the Oxford Bus Company travel shop in Gloucester Green.

Dave England, community engagement and training officer for South Central Ambulance Service and part-time Oxford City Sightseeing bus driver was behind the scheme.

He said: “For every minute that passes the chance of survival decreases by 10 per cent without good CPR and defibrillation. So, this early access and intervention will help to save lives.”

Phil Southall, Oxford Bus Company managing director added: “It’s a vitally important piece of equipment that saves lives in critical situations and we’re proud to be able to host it in our travel shop.”

He said staff at the travel shop had all undergone training to use the defibrillator.
